Caterpillar’s Electrification & Energy Solutions (E&ES) Division will focus on delivering advanced electrified power train, zero-emissions products/technologies, and the solutions and services associated with these technologies. Focus areas include batteries, fuel cells, motors, inverters, micro grid controllers, charging, energy storage systems, lifecycle solutions/services and integration of components for ePowertrain solutions across industries. The Opportunity We are hiring a Services Development Lead to manage the testing and execution of new service models in the market for specified Industry Groups. You will lead projects to turn ideas into pilots that demonstrate customer value. In this role, you will build the capabilities to deploy electrification services at customer sites. You will use clear data and simple stories to win support and when needed, help decide when projects should proceed or not. You will keep projects and work on track meeting key milestones and make sure our sales teams and process partners know what to expect and when.
